
Virgin Atlantic will open a new Clubhouse at Los Angeles International Airport in the first quarter of 2025, located within the Tom Bradley International Terminal.
The facility will feature an expansive bar and social area with table service dining, flexible seating, a VIP booth called ‘The Royal Box’, and amenities like shower facilities and wireless charging.
Access to the lounge will be available for various customer groups, including Upper Class passengers, Flying Club Gold Card members, Delta One customers, and SkyTeam Elite Plus members, along with one guest.
